Gender Gap Index Comparison, Essay Example

Introduction

The gender gap index of a country is designed to highlight disparities within the society. It was introduced in 2006 by the World Economic Forum to track the progress of countries towards gender equality (Hausmann et al. 3). The below paper will compare the gender gap index of Russia with that of Switzerland.

Russia’s Report

Russia stands in the 75th position among 142 countries based on its gender gap index, which is around average. The gender gap index of the Russian Federation (Web Forum) shows that labor force participation of women is significantly lower than men’s. (68 and 78 consequently). However, it is interesting that enrollment to tertiary education is higher among women (85) than men (68). At the same time, the estimated earned income of women is only 56 percent of men’s, which is a significant difference. Life expectancy of men is lower by 9 years than women’s. The political participation differences, however, are even more visible: out of 100 people in the parliament, only 14 are women, while 7 percent of ministers is female.

Switzerland’s Report

The gender gap index within Switzerland is  showing a level of equality, and the country is currently ranking on the 11th place among 142 states. While labor force participation of women is lower than men’s, the estimated income of males and females shows that the country takes  equal pay for equal work seriously. Enrollment to tertiary education among men is one point higher, but the difference is not significant. Life expectancy of women is three years higher among women than men. In the parliament, 31 percent of representatives are female, while 43 percent of ministers are female.

Comparison Of Indexes

The most significant differences between the two countries are related to employment and political participation. In Russia, despite having a higher participation rate in tertiary education, women earn much less than men on the average. This indicates that equal career development opportunities are not offered for men and women. The number of women in supervisory and managerial positions is lower, despite their high literacy level and academic attainment. In Switzerland, on the other hand, wages seem to be equal, and men’s participation in higher education is around the same level as women’s. The political participation of women in Russia is far from being satisfactory, and this issue might have several cultural and political dimensions. The Russian Federation has only started its journey towards democracy a few decades ago, and gender equality is a democratic value. Further, during the existence of the Soviet Union, leaders and politicians were supposed to be strong, powerful, and men in order to become leaders of a large state. Women might also be considered less important in the society of Russia, due to the Orthodox religion’s influence on people’s thinking.

Conclusion

The above comparison of the two countries’ gender gap index has highlighted that democracy is the only way nations can speed up social change and improve social justice. While in the United States, one of the oldest democracies, human rights issues have been addressed by many thinkers, Northern and Western European countries are ranked higher than the U.S. At the same time, it is important to note that the shared values and beliefs of the society also influence the role of different genders, as well as the government initiatives to promote equality.
